Commit 2cdcd56
committed
Add exhaustive implicit capability declaration tests
Add 136 tests covering every capability with implicit declarations
from the SPIR-V grammar. Each test validates that declaring a
capability without its dependencies passes validation (since they
are implicitly declared).
Two tests (DescriptorHeapEXT, PushConstantBanksNV) are #[ignore]
because rspirv does not yet recognize these capability names.1 parent 010ba7b commit 2cdcd56
File tree
1 file changed
+2757
-0
lines changed- rust/spirv-tools-core/src/validation/tests/capabilities
1 file changed
+2757
-0
lines changed
0 commit comments